Famous as the world's first all metal production fighter, The junkers D.I began development in 1917. It initially failed to impress German officials, but by mid 1918, monoplane aircraft were beginning to reappear, and it appeared that metal aircraft would be the next development in aviation. It was approved for production, and while the first examples made it to the front in October 1918, they failed to make an impact.
